    Watching RAW back then it really felt like the air was thick with tension. Backstage wrestlers like Mick Foley boycotted the show, Undertaker threatened to kick Vince's ass in a shoot, Bulldog, Jim The Anvil would leave immediately after. The ripple effect of the Montreal Screwjob was interesting and odd to witness in real time.
